WebHow Does the Samsung Ice Maker Work? Most modern refrigerators operate in relatively the same way. The ice maker takes water from a collection pump, slowly pouring it out over the ice tray. Eventually, the water freezes over and is then broken up and distributed into the collection tray. This provides plentiful ice up to a certain mark.
